Improved Simplified Engineering Fault Displacement Hazard Evaluation Method for On-Fault Sites

Tamás János Katona

Abstract: The safety of high-potential risk facilities concerned with fault displacement hazards is a complex technical issue, especially if the fault is revealed beneath the facility during the operation. Applying simple conservative engineering hazard evaluation methods is rational if an urgent decision should be made to continue operation or implement protective measures.
